If you haven’t already heard, Netflix‘s new reality series Bling Empire – think of it as Crazy Rich Asians meets The Real Housewives – dropped on January 15. The eight-part series follows a group of real-life affluent Asian-American friends in Los Angeles, whose lives – between running businesses and jet-setting – include extravagant parties, expensive shopping sprees, and lots of bling.

Bling Empire is the first reality-TV show with an all-Asian cast, many of whom are established names in the realms of fashion, beauty and entertainment: co-founder of Beverly Hills Plastic Surgery Christine Chiu, budding fashion influencer Jaime Xie, entrepreneur Kane Lim, model and fitness coach Kevin Kreider, and model-turned-DJ Kim Lee, among others.
Jaime Xie’s role in Bling Empire revolves around fashion.
When it comes to fashion on the show, expect nothing short of glamorous, thanks to luxury tastemakers such as 22-year-old Xie who is the scion of tech billionaire Ken Xie. Though born into wealth, the front-row regular at Fashion Week and former equestrian is determined to carve her own path.
